Use memparse() instead of its own private implementation.

Signed-off-by: Akinobu Mita <[email protected]>
Cc: Chris Mason <[email protected]>
Cc: [email protected]
---
 fs/btrfs/ctree.h |    1 -
 fs/btrfs/ioctl.c |    2 +-
 fs/btrfs/super.c |   31 +++----------------------------
 3 files changed, 4 insertions(+), 30 deletions(-)

diff --git a/fs/btrfs/ctree.h b/fs/btrfs/ctree.h
index 2aa8ec6..52af317 100644
--- a/fs/btrfs/ctree.h
+++ b/fs/btrfs/ctree.h
@@ -2386,7 +2386,6 @@ void btrfs_sysfs_del_super(struct btrfs_fs_info *root);
 ssize_t btrfs_listxattr(struct dentry *dentry, char *buffer, size_t size);
 
 /* super.c */
-u64 btrfs_parse_size(char *str);
 int btrfs_parse_options(struct btrfs_root *root, char *options);
 int btrfs_sync_fs(struct super_block *sb, int wait);
 
diff --git a/fs/btrfs/ioctl.c b/fs/btrfs/ioctl.c
index 645a179..c359efd 100644
--- a/fs/btrfs/ioctl.c
+++ b/fs/btrfs/ioctl.c
@@ -608,7 +608,7 @@ static noinline int btrfs_ioctl_resize(struct btrfs_root 
*root,
                        mod = 1;
                        sizestr++;
                }
-               new_size = btrfs_parse_size(sizestr);
+               new_size = memparse(sizestr, NULL);
                if (new_size == 0) {
                        ret = -EINVAL;
                        goto out_unlock;
diff --git a/fs/btrfs/super.c b/fs/btrfs/super.c
index 8a1ea6e..aa48c6b 100644
--- a/fs/btrfs/super.c
+++ b/fs/btrfs/super.c
@@ -95,31 +95,6 @@ static match_table_t tokens = {
        {Opt_err, NULL},
 };
 
-u64 btrfs_parse_size(char *str)
-{
-       u64 res;
-       int mult = 1;
-       char *end;
-       char last;
-
-       res = simple_strtoul(str, &end, 10);
-
-       last = end[0];
-       if (isalpha(last)) {
-               last = tolower(last);
-               switch (last) {
-               case 'g':
-                       mult *= 1024;
-               case 'm':
-                       mult *= 1024;
-               case 'k':
-                       mult *= 1024;
-               }
-               res = res * mult;
-       }
-       return res;
-}
-
 /*
  * Regular mount options parser.  Everything that is needed only when
  * reading in a new superblock is parsed here.
@@ -213,7 +188,7 @@ int btrfs_parse_options(struct btrfs_root *root, char 
*options)
                case Opt_max_extent:
                        num = match_strdup(&args[0]);
                        if (num) {
-                               info->max_extent = btrfs_parse_size(num);
+                               info->max_extent = memparse(num, NULL);
                                kfree(num);
 
                                info->max_extent = max_t(u64,
@@ -225,7 +200,7 @@ int btrfs_parse_options(struct btrfs_root *root, char 
*options)
                case Opt_max_inline:
                        num = match_strdup(&args[0]);
                        if (num) {
-                               info->max_inline = btrfs_parse_size(num);
+                               info->max_inline = memparse(num, NULL);
                                kfree(num);
 
                                if (info->max_inline) {
@@ -240,7 +215,7 @@ int btrfs_parse_options(struct btrfs_root *root, char 
*options)
                case Opt_alloc_start:
                        num = match_strdup(&args[0]);
                        if (num) {
-                               info->alloc_start = btrfs_parse_size(num);
+                               info->alloc_start = memparse(num, NULL);
                                kfree(num);
                                printk(KERN_INFO
                                        "btrfs: allocations start at %llu\n",
